Hearts of Iron II: Doomsday contains everything that was in the original game while highlighting and expanding the period after historical World War II, including a hypothetical nuclear war between the Soviet Union and the Allies. The expansion pack features among other things a reworked intelligence model (which allows the player to use espionage, sabotage and other things in an "intelligence page" accessible through the main screen), improved AI and a scenario editor.
Doomsday also features some other changes and additions such as:
*Additional graphics such as bomber sprites *Escort Carriers *Hospitals that recover manpower losses *A "do not upgrade" button for divisions *The option of automating the production sliders *Submarines have separate stats for convoy raiding and naval combat *An extended timeframe — the game end date has been changed to 1953 *New technologies to bring the game into the cold war era *An included scenario editor *The ability to trade divisions between nations *The ability to attach escorts while recruiting divisions
